Senses Australia

Senses Australia is a multi-disciplinary comprehensive therapy team who provide specialist sensory services and support services to children, adults and seniors with a wide range of disabilities. They service the Southwest from hubs in Busselton, Margaret River and Bunbury.

NDIS Support Categories Registered to Provide:
– CORE: Assistance with Daily Life; Consumables; Assistance with Social & Community Participation
– CAPITAL: Assistive Technology; Home Modifications and Specialised Disability Accommodation (SDA)
– CAPACITY BUILDING: Improved Living Arrangements; Increased Social and Community Participation; Finding and Keeping a Job; Improved Relationships; Improved Health and Wellbeing; Improved Learning; Improved Life Choices; Improved Daily Living Skills (all therapies)

ShopRider Mobility

Previously know as For-de Group, this is a wholesale dealer for “ShopRider” and “RedGum” Assistive Technology including mobility scooters, powerchairs & Daily Living and Lifestyle Products. Their products are distributed through dealer networks based in Busselton and Bunbury. Additional assistance can also be provided via their head office in Malaga.

NDIS Support Categories Registered to Provide:
– CAPITAL: Assistive Technology
